Renegade Kid has announced that the Nintendo DS title codenamed Project M has been renamed Moon.
This sci-fi action adventure title places gamers on the surface of the Moon in 2058. While researchers are constructing a lunar base, they stumble upon a sealed alien hatch.
The game will use the same 3D engine, known as the Renegade Engine, that Renegade Kid used to create its previous NDS game titled Dementium: The Ward. Moon will be published by Mastiff.
“Moon is dark, twisted, heart pounding, frequently violent and always disturbing. Pretty much what you’d expect when you take madmen like Renegade Kid, jack their technology up to the next level, and turn them loose,” said Bill Swartz, Head of Mastiff.
“Moon demonstrates the impressive power of Nintendo DS, while appealing to a crowd that’s looking for a first-person action-adventure title that delivers a menacing story and really puts your gaming skills to the test,” said Jools Watsham, Owner and Creative Director at Renegade Kid.
